Harmony Homes at Hickory Pond Costs & Pricing

At Harmony Homes at Hickory Pond, residents can take advantage of competitive pricing for their living accommodations. The cost for a semi-private room is $3,300 per month, significantly lower than the average rates in Strafford County ($4,651) and the state of New Hampshire as a whole ($4,881). For those seeking more private options, the studio rooms are priced at $3,800 monthly, which also presents a notable savings compared to the county's average of $5,296 and the state's average of $5,346. These competitive costs make Harmony Homes an attractive choice for individuals looking for quality care without compromising on budget.
